Do you need to perform calculations on real world physical signals such as light or temperature? Then use this ADS7958SDBT ADC from Texas Instruments to convert those analog signals to digital data that a computer can read! This device is based on SAR architecture. This device's digital interface is serial (spi). It has a single-ended input signal. This ADC has a resolution of 8bit. This ADC has an input voltage of 2.5 V/5V. This ADC has a temperature range of -40 °C to 125 °C.
